当前位置: 首页 > news >正文

C#和Excel文件的读写交互

C#和Excel文件的读写交互是一项重要的技术,在许多应用程序开发中起着关键作用。C#作为一种现代的面向编程语言,提供了丰富的库和功能,使开发人员能够轻松地处理Excel文件,并进行数据的读取和写入。

首先,让我们了解一下为什么C#和Excel交互如此重。Excel是一种常用的电子表格应用程序,广泛用数据的存储和分析。许多企业和组织都将数据整理成Excel格式,因此与Excel文件进行有效的交互对于数据处理和分析至关重要。C#编程语言通过其强大的功能和易于使用的API,为开发人员提供了一种简便的方式来读取和写入Excel文件。

在C#中,我们可以使用一些开库,比如NPOI、EPPlus和
Microsoft.Office.Interop.Excel来实现Excel文件的读写交互。这些库提供了丰富的功能和方法,使我们能够轻松地读取和写入Excel文件中的数据。

首先,我们看看如何读取Excel文件中的数据。通过使用这些库,我们可以打开一个Excel文件,并访问其不同的工作表和单元格。我们可以通过指定行和列的索引来读取特定的数据。例如,我们可以读取某个单元格的值,或者读取整个工作表中的数据。这使我们能够快速、准确地读取Excel文件中的数据,并将其用于进一步的处理和分析。

另一方面,我们也可以使用C#来写入数据到Excel文件中。通过这些库,我们可以创建新的Excel文件,或者打开现有的文件,并将数据写入到指定的单元格中。我们可以控制数据的格式、样式和布局,使其在文件中以一种可读性好的方式呈现。这使得我们能够轻松地将处理后的数据写入到Excel文件中,并与其他人共享或后续处理。

除了基本的读写操作之外,C#还提供了一些高级功能来处理Excel文件。我们可以宏来自动化Excel文件的操作,比如自动创建图表、进行数据的透视和过滤,以及执行其他复杂的数据处理任务。这些功能可以帮助开发人员更有效地处理Excel文件,并提高工作效率。

综上所述,C#和Excel文件的读写交互是一项非常重要的技术。它使开发人员能够轻松地读取和写入Excel中的数据,灵活地处理和分析数据。通过这种交互,我们可以更好地利用Excel作为数据处理和分析的工具。对于需要处理大量数据的企业和组织,这项技术尤为重要。因此,熟练掌握C#和Excel文件的读写交互是每个开发人员都值得学习和掌握的技能。无论是进行数据的导入、导出,还是进行数据分析和报告生成,C#和Excel交都能为我们提供强大的工具和技术支持。

点击领取上位机编程全套入门教程+工具

部分项目学习图片:

http://www.lryc.cn/news/183616.html

相关文章:

  • Pytorch目标分类深度学习自定义数据集训练
  • 2023 年 Web 安全最详细学习路线指南,从入门到入职(含书籍、工具包)【建议收藏】
  • qt常用控件1
  • 想提高网站访问速度?CDN加速了解下
  • 验证回文串[简单]
  • Golang编译生成可执行程序的三种方法
  • LabVIEW使用机器学习分类模型探索基于技能课程的学习
  • 凉鞋的 Godot 笔记 103. 检视器 :节点的微观编辑和查看
  • 伟大不能被计划
  • 找不到msvcp140.dll是什么意思?三个快速解决msvcp140.dll丢失问题的方法
  • [React源码解析] React的设计理念和源码架构 (一)
  • [论文工具] LaTeX论文撰写常见用法及实战技巧归纳(持续更新)
  • 多媒体应用设计师
  • socket.error: [Errno 10049]错误
  • 二叉树的经典OJ题
  • 统一建模语言UML(1~8章在线测试参考答案)
  • 计算机竞赛 题目:基于FP-Growth的新闻挖掘算法系统的设计与实现
  • String 类型的变量和常量做 “+” 运算时发生了什么?
  • 【Java互联网技术】MinIO分布式文件存储服务
  • 在visual studio里配置Qt插件并运行Qt工程
  • 【C语言】利用数组处理批量数据(字符数组)
  • 算法通过村第十二关-字符串|白银笔记|经典面试题
  • 《视觉 SLAM 十四讲》V2 第 5 讲 相机与图像
  • 使用libmodbus库开发modbusTcp从站(支持多个主站连接)
  • GPT系列论文解读:GPT-2
  • (四)激光线扫描-光平面标定
  • 妙不可言的Python之旅----(二)
  • cartographer(1)-运行
  • C++:模板进阶与继承
  • vue-img-cutter 实现图片裁剪[vue 组件库]